# Flaglight Rollouts — Approvals

Quick version for on-call: any rollout touching more than 5% of traffic needs an approval in Flaglight before the ramp continues. Kill switches don't need approval — just flip them and note it in the incident channel. Scheduled ramps pause automatically if error budget burns hot. If you're stuck at 2 a.m. with a pending approval, there's one person authorized to override, and that's the approver below.

account owner for tagep-bafof: Norael Gilax Juleth

## Break-glass access — Cron Drift Investigation (Project Skewhound)

If scheduled jobs on the Tarnwell fleet drift more than 90 seconds and the on-call rotation is unreachable, break-glass access to the scheduler host is permitted. Log the incident first, then open the sealed credentials entry in the Skewhound vault. Access expires after four hours and is audited. Unsealing the vault entry requires the recovery passphrase recorded below.

vault phrase of yaguf-hahaf = druath-holix

Capacity note for the Traviso elevator-dispatch simulator, prepared for security review. Peak load modeling assumes 40 concurrent building scenarios, each spawning bounded worker threads; the scheduler rejects scenario submissions beyond the queue ceiling rather than buffering unboundedly, which limits memory-exhaustion exposure. Input scenario files are size-capped before parsing. All caps are centrally defined so the review can verify no code path bypasses them. The enforced constants are reproduced below.

tuning table, yahap-hahip:
BUDGETS = {
    "praiel": 88,
    "quenox": 61,
    "nordor": 332,
    "gorix": 835,
    "ruswyn": 186,
}